Yes, almost everyone judges others at some point. Judging is a natural part of human behavior and instinct that's difficult to suppress. Here are some reasons why:

• It's easy: Judging is simple and doesn't require much thought or reasoning.

• It's automatic: Our brains are wired to make automatic judgments about others' behaviors.

• It's evolutionary: Early humans needed to quickly assess threats and opportunities in their environment.

• It's based on scripts: We make judgments based on pre-programmed mindsets or scripts.
